Secure Desktop 6.85
Changes for 6.85 - Improved Administrator detection, previously we checked for local Administrator only.
- Updated iLock to version 2.0, to support Mozilla Firefox 2.0.

Secure Desktop 6.84
New Features for 6.84
- Added checkbox to enable opening a new window in Internet Explorer 6. Previously, it was always disabled when IE6 was in Full Screen mode. This checkbox also disables Ctrl-N system-wide.
- Added Vista detection so that Secure Desktop 6.84 can not run in Vista. Secure Desktop 7 will be designed for Vista.
- Added Internet Explorer 7 detection when the Internet Explorer button is clicked in Secure Setup. The settings in this dialog will not work for Internet Explorer 7, that support will be in Secure Desktop 7.

New Secure Desktop 6.83
New Features for 6.83
* Added checkbox to disable Close/Minimize buttons in Internet Explorer 6. Previously, they were always disabled when IE6 was in Full Screen mode. The Restore button is always disabled to keep IE6 in Full Screen mode. * Added checkbox to enable Local File access in IE6, but only when the URL can not be modified by the user.

New Secure Desktop 6.82 and ColdKey 3.02
New Features for 6.82
* Internet Explorer 6 Dialog o Added Tab called Approved Sites to aid in creating a white-list using Internet Explorer's Content Advisor o Start in Full Screen Mode checkbox now disables Alt-E, Alt-F, Alt-T, and Alt-V system-wide o New checkbox to enable Printing and Print Button. If Printer Dialog is displayed, printer selection is disabled. * Supervisor Mode Dialog o Dialog completely re-designed in new style (like Internet Explorer 6) o Can Now apply 5-digit PIN number calculation to all passwords in Secure Desktop * Options Dialog | Alarms Tab o Audit Trail enhanced with new Secure Desktop events (programs started, tabs clicked, and toolbar buttons clicked) o Audit Trail now includes Firefox 1.5 URLs o Audit log file now tries to mask passwords and secure web sites. If a text field has the ES_PASSWORD flag (* character), it will log *. HTTPS sites in Internet Explorer or Firefox also log * characters.
Changes for 3.02
* Changed the masking character for a password to an asterisk, as the bullet did not work in some other language versions of Windows.

Secure Desktop 6.81 Released!
We've just released a new version of Secure Desktop, as follows:
- Added the ability to disable USB storage devices (OS Registry dialog). - Added Firefox dialog to easily start/re-start Firefox and install the iLock Firefox extension. - Fixed a couple of tab order user interface items.

New Secure Desktop 6.80 with New iLock 1.5
Happy New Year!
The Browser is the Desktop
Secure Desktop 6 plus Firefox 1.5 or Internet Explorer 6 is simply the best way to create a browser-based desktop system for factory automation, retail point-of-sale, hospitality kiosks, libraries, museums, schools, labs, and cafes. Anywhere a browser-based desktop is needed, Secure Desktop 6 provides the right solution.
New Features for Secure Desktop 6.80:
- Added a Mozilla Firefox 1.5 Extension, called iLock 1.5, to lock down
Firefox for kiosk use
- Native Mozilla Firefox Extension operates within Firefox system.
- One password protects iLock options, Firefox options,
about:config, and the Extension Manager.
- Automatically clear private data due to inactivity, by re-starting
Firefox when not on the home page.
- One checkbox automatically sets Firefox to full screen mode and
disable non-browsing keyboard shortcuts creating a kiosk mode.
- Optionally run Firefox as a windowed program with no menu bar,
still disabling non-browsing keyboard shortcuts.
- One checkbox will disable all protocols not related to normal web
browsing.
- Set location bar (URL) to read-only.
- Re-designed the Internet Explorer dialog to truly lock down IE 6 in
full screen mode.
- One checkbox automatically sets IE to full screen mode and
disables non-browsing keyboard shortcuts creating a new type of kiosk mode.
- Clear private data stored while browsing automatically when IE
auto re-starts due to inactivity or when closed and auto re-started.
- Turn Address Bar (URL) off in Full Screen mode or set it to
Read-Only.
- Disable Downloads or force to specified folder.
- Fixed a small problem with Terminal Services detection.
- Fixed a small problem with the Window Wizard.
- Fixed a small problem with the tray icons.

ColdKey Pricing
We have just lowered our price on ColdKey 3.01 to $95.00 USD!
Other changes to the web site include discontinuing iLock and iLockNess. We may use the iLock name for future products, but we have decided to discontinue a product designed for Windows 95, 98, and Me only.
Also, www.mozilla.org has changed the name of the Mozilla browser to SeaMonkey, and we have stopped development on iLockNess anyway (in favor of Firefox), so we are discontinuing this product as well.
